About ABN AMRO Clearing USA LLC:
ABN AMRO Clearing USA LLC (AAC-USA) is a subsidiary of ABN AMRO Clearing Bank N.V. We are a global clearing firm that provides an integrated suite of financial services to professional trading participants in the global financial market.
The core service offering consists of clearing, execution, stock borrowing and lending, settlement. AAC-USA has a Global Reach through direct and indirect clearing memberships to over 90 of the world's leading exchanges. Our international network provides comprehensive market access to exchange-listed instruments such as stocks, futures, and options. ABN AMRO Clearing USA LLC-Member FINRA, NFA, FIA and SIPC.
Job Overview
The Senior Payroll Administrator will have both administrative and strategic responsibilities. The role will partner with the Human Resources team, Talent Acquisition and stakeholders across the Company to undertake a wide range of Payroll related tasks outlined below.
Job Responsibilities

  • Timely and accurate administration of company payroll for all US employees
  • Partner with finance to reconcile and journal semi-monthly payrolls and balance payroll accounts by resolving discrepancies
  • Ensure compliance with applicable federal, state and local laws, and monitoring proposed legislation changes
  • Process semi-annual payments for the Supplemental Executive Compensation Plan
  • Manage the vendor file feed process and the annual W-2 process
  • Manage the ADP Comprehensive Outsourcing Services (COS) local partnership to maintain timely and accurate payrolls and tax filing which include employee and company level amendments
  • Lead tax support for tax equalization for Expat associates
  • Own processing and balancing 401k, HSA and FSA funding accurately and timely
  • Support Human Resources Director by providing headcount and turnover reporting on a monthly basis
  • Facilitate reporting for Equal Employment Opportunity Commission (EEOC), Census Data, Global, and other ad hoc requests
  • Implement and maintain standard operating procedures and work instructions as they relate to Human Resources Administration, payroll and benefits
  • Own data administration for all employee life-cycle events into various HRIS
  • Act as strong HR team member to support various HR initiatives as needed
  • Support end of year annual compensation process by generating master spreadsheets and conducting analysis ad needed
  • Serve as the point-person for data requests in support of employment insurance policy renewals
  • Manage related unemployment claims and employment verification requests
  • Respond to and act as point person for all payroll related inquiries


Job Requirements

  • 8 + years of ADP payroll experience
  • Bachelor's Degree
  • Intermediate to Advanced Excel Skills
  • Knowledge of federal, state and local employment laws
  • Attention to detail in composing, typing and proofing materials, establishing priorities and meeting deadlines
  • Excellent written communication skills
  • Excellent telephone and oral communication skills
  • Ability to maintain a high level of confidentiality
  • Sense of urgency and commitment to high level of customer service
  • Certified Payroll Professional (CPP) Certification a plus
